Planning a funeral or a memorial service
Most funerals are held between 48 and 72 hours after a death.
Often a memorial service will occur after a private graveside service or inurnment in the columbarium.
Memorial services can be planned at the family's discretion.
Out of respect for the family, services are usually scheduled outside preschool hours to avoid heavy traffic and lack of parking.
If the service is at the church, the following will be provided:
A. Ushers (not pall bearers)
B. The Pall (cover for casket) if desired
C. Printed Program (if requested)
The family is responsible for:
A. Selection of music for service
B. Selection of scripture for service
C. Family member or friend to speak if desired
D. Pall Bearers
We are here for you
The church, through the
Bereavement Committee, also
provides your choice of:
A. Meal to your home
(for up to 40 people).
B. Meal for the family
(again up to 40 people)
at the Church
C. Reception consisting of
punch and cookies at
the Church.
(A member of the bereavement
committee will contact you to
make these arrangements)
